Jannik Sinner, 23, made history by winning Wimbledon, becoming the first Italian male champion. He defeated two-time reigning champion Carlos Alcaraz in a memorable four-set match, a sweet revenge after their 'tough lesson' in Paris.
Roma captain Lorenzo Pellegrini has undergone nose surgery to fix an old fracture, missing the start of pre-season training. The procedure, aimed at maintaining peak fitness, isn't expected to cause a long-term absence for the vital Giallorossi midfielder.

Juventus defender Bremer openly discussed his decision to turn down Italy's national team, even after Roberto Mancini's personal plea. He cited a strong feeling of disconnect, preferring to represent his native Brazil from the heart of Bahia.
